GAMDAN Optics hydrothermally grown KTP crystals Have a very appreciably increased gray tracking resistance compared to flux developed KTP crystals.
Based upon the gray tracking resistance (GTR) KTP crystals, the general performance of a high effective and compact intracavity frequency doubling 532 nm laser was investigated. The grey monitoring check…
The prevalence of gray-track may be measured by a rise of bulk absorption by a solid CW 532nm eco-friendly laser within just numerous minutes. This measurement is usually performed with Photo-thermal Frequent-route interferometer.

This phenomenon is correlated with “grey monitoring outcome�? The next graphs exhibit the absorption amount alterations over time at 1064 nm for CASTECH's GTR-KTP and the conventional KTP individually
KTP is a wonderful nonlinear crystal, but its gray tracking phenomena limitations its use in large repetition charge and higher electric power laser units. CASTECH's GTR-KTP crystal has increased gray tracking resistance when compared to the standard flux grown KTP crystal.
Moreover, the closed autoclave expansion system allows for zero to minimum chemical impurities as well as regular advancement rate lends an outstanding homogeneity or uniform generate all through the bulk crystal.
